Abstract: Embodiments relate to a method of fabricating a nano-sized structure in a resin element by nanoimprint lithography (NIL). The method reduces adhesive failure during NIL demolding by forming a layer of polymerization inhibiting compound at the interface of the resin element and template. The resin element is made with a mixture of a polymerization inhibiting compound (e.g., a perfluorinated compound) and a resin (e.g., a fluorine resin). The method includes aging the resin element to promote migration of the polymerization inhibiting compound to an interface of the resin element with air. The method also includes pressing a surface of a template having a nano-sized pattern onto the surface of the resin element exposed to the air to form the nano-sized structure in the resin element. The method further includes curing the resin element after the nano-sized structure is formed and then removing the template from the resin element.

Abstract: The disclosure generally pertains to systems and methods for detecting an occupancy of a back seat in a vehicle before a driver exits the vehicle. In one example method, a backseat occupancy alert system detects an activity that precedes the driver exiting the vehicle. For example, the system may detect that the driver has performed, or is performing, actions such as turning off the engine of the vehicle, placing the vehicle in a parked condition, and/or opening a door of the vehicle. The detection may be carried out, for example, by evaluating an image captured by one or more cameras in the vehicle. The system may then detect a failure by the driver to look towards a back seat of the vehicle, where, for example, a child may be seated in a car seat. The system may then produce an alert to prompt the driver to check the back seat.

Abstract: A vehicle includes a battery, an electric machine, a rotor position sensor, an inverter, and a controller. The electric machine is configured to propel the vehicle. The electric machine has a stator and a rotor. The inverter is disposed between the battery and the electric machine. The inverter is configured to convert DC electrical power from the battery into AC electrical power. The inverter is configured to deliver the AC electrical power to the electric machine. The controller is programmed to adjust the offset position of the rotor position senor and control the torque of the electric machine based on the offset position of the rotor position sensor.

Abstract: Various embodiments set forth a foveated display system and components thereof. The foveated display system includes a peripheral display module disposed in series with a foveal display module. The peripheral display module is configured to generate low-resolution, large field of view imagery for a user's peripheral vision. The foveal display module is configured to perform foveated rendering in which high-resolution imagery is focused towards a foveal region of the user's eye gaze. The peripheral display module may include a diffuser that is disposed within a pancake lens, which is a relatively compact design. The foveal display module may include a Pancharatnam-Berry Phase grating stack that increases the steering range of a beam-steering device such that a virtual image can be steered to cover an entire field of view visible to the user's eye.

Abstract: A semiconductor structure includes at least one set of vertical field effect transistors embedded within dielectric material layers overlying a substrate. Each vertical field effect transistor includes a bottom doped semiconductor electrode, a vertical transistor channel, a cylindrical gate dielectric, and a top doped semiconductor electrode. A three-dimensional NAND memory array can be provided over the first field effect transistors, and can be electrically connected to the vertical field effect transistors via metal interconnect structures. Alternatively, a three-dimensional NAND memory array can be formed on another substrate, which can be bonded to the substrate via metal-to-metal bonding. The vertical field effect transistors can be employed as switches for bit lines, word lines, or other components of the three-dimensional NAND memory array.
